    If you are able to find a specialty bead shop in your area, they may carry Swarovski crystal beads, with the holes already in them. Then you would just need to sew them on. Below are a couple of sites where you can order these beads.
    Also, in looking around, the best glue, if that is the route you are going, seems to be e6000. There is a site below for that, too.
